General Statement of Job

The BASC Activity Assistant is responsible for assisting the BASC Site Coordinator with the daily operations of the BASC site and must perform duties as provided by the NC Child Care Rules. The assistant provides an environment that ensures the safety and well-being of all students along with providing age-appropriate activities in accordance with the NC Child Care Licensing Requirements. This staff member manages behavioral issues and will lead small group activities. This employee will maintain sanitation guidelines for the facility and completes daily cleaning and sanitation. This staff member reports to the BASC Site Coordinator and BASC Program Director.

Required qualifications

  • High School Diploma
  • Certificate in BASC Training
  • Successful work experience with children in licensed care, preferred
  • Skilled in using computers, email, and other software
  • Applicant must hold a valid NC state driver's license
  • Applicant must be 18 years of age
  • By the first day of employment, these items must be in place:

TB test within last 12 months by a medical practitioner licensed in NC

Criminal Background Check through DHHS CBC Portal

Medical Form by Physician

CPR Certification

Essential duties and responsibilities

  • Completes all health and safety trainings, staff orientation, and all annual trainings required by licensed childcare.
  • Attends required staff meetings.
  • Serves as a substitute during morning shift (6-8 am when site coordinator is absent) and works at other locations periodically.
  • Maintains and respects the confidentiality of student and other information gathered.
  • Constantly monitors the safety and well-being of students.
  • Monitors student behavior and manages discipline.
  • Praises and reinforces achievement of students; promotes self-esteem.
  • Provides an environment of positive social and emotional wellness for all.
  • Builds positive relationships with students and parents.
  • Plan and facilitate crafts, STEM hands-on-learning activities and fitness challenges.
  • Closely supervises students during transitions along with ensuring safety on the playground.
  • Performs housekeeping and sanitation duties as required by licensed childcare and designated by the Site Coordinator.
  • Assist with emergency drills, (fire and lockdown.)
